Tucked away under old oak trees located on roughly an acre site, this striking home is nothing short of a coastal getaway. Inside you will find coastal decor throughout this 4 bedroom 3 bath home. This home features combination kitchen/living room with an eat in kitchen, bar stools around the center island, and huge flat-screen TV. The kitchen has leathered quartz counter-tops with stainless steel appliances.
On the main floor you will find 2 roomy bedrooms: a master bedroom (king bed) with en-suite bath with over-sized shower and a second bedroom that opens to a screened porch. This second bedroom uses a shared full bathroom located in the main hallway.
Outside there is an over-sized outdoor shower. In the back of property there is a private walk bridge connecting the property to the Island Center Shopping Plaza (Harris Teeter grocery store) and simple access to Palm Blvd. Crossing Palm Blvd guests can walk to the IOP County-Beachfront Park with boardwalk and kids's playground.

How to book the best Isle of Palms rental experience:
How to get the best rental value:
- Book your rental as early as possible. Rental schedules usually become available twelve months in advance (or in September just after Summer ends). Many families reserve their Summer vacations during Winter holiday get-togethers. Book before these holidays for best selection.
- Booking your vacation home in Fall or Spring is our best tip for saving money on your vacation. Rental rates are lower, and you'll find a better selection of suitable properties. Many vacationers use this method to find larger homes within budget, or to reserve a beach front vacation rental that would otherwise be unavailable during the Summer months. Speaking of the off-season, don't overlook the holidays for a Isle of Palms vacation! Who wouldn't love a holiday on the coast? Thanksgiving and Christmas are great times to gather with family and friends at your favorite beach.
- Some property managers offer discounts for veterans. Remember to ask your host or property manager if special offers are available for your family.
- Booking websites often offer customers an option to purchase vacation insurance. Trip insurance, which normally will cost you 1% - 5% of the reservation price, offers visitors reimbursement of costs for any missed trip time as a result of medical-related emergencies or weather disasters, as well as ensuing additional hurricane evacuation costs or charges, such as an unexpected hotel overnight or extra gasoline expenses. Trip insurance is definitely a welcome relief if the unforeseen happens. Ask your property manager for specifics.

More tips for your stay:
- Be sure you get the owner's phone number and check in/check out procedures for your rental home.
- Property managers are available to help! Don't be shy to ask questions during your stay.
- Lock your rental while you are out. Protect your property!
- Record any damages to the property upon arrival, and immediately contact the owner. We especially recommend e-mails and text messages, as they usually contain built-in time stamps that can be useful if damages are attributed to your stay.
- Don't forget to respect your neighbors. Often times, nearby homes are occupied by local residents. Respecting late-night quiet hours and parking rules can make a stay significantly more pleasurable.
- Don't forget to... Ask a local resident! Residents can usually help you find exactly what you're looking for. Who better to ask where to order the best nachos, have a great night out, or the best spots for crabbing?
- When it's time to leave, complete a final walk-through to confirm you did not leave anything behind. Remember to check bathrooms, garages, and back yards for hidden belongings. Remove everything from the refrigerator and take or dispose of leftovers.
- Document the condition of the property at check-out. We recommend taking a video during your final walk-through.
